P273D
Gear Shift Control Module A Supply Voltage High
The gear shift control module A reports a supply voltage above the operating range.

Possible causes
- Alternator regulator failed to limit output high
- Load dump transient after disconnecting a heavy load low
Symptoms
- Check engine or transmission warning light on
- Harsh, delayed, or missing shifts
- Possible limp mode (locked in one gear)
- Slipping or shuddering during gear changes
